ARK. SCHOOL FOR THE BLIND H.S. vs CENTRAL HIGH SCHOOL
ARK. SCHOOL FOR THE BLIND H.S. and CENTRAL HIGH SCHOOL are very closely rated, both scoring around 6.8 out of 10. CENTRAL HIGH SCHOOL is significantly larger with 2,260 students, about 61.1× the size of ARK. SCHOOL FOR THE BLIND H.S. (37). In math proficiency, CENTRAL HIGH SCHOOL leads at 59.0%.
